Pro OGRE 3D Programming offers a detailed guide to the cross-platform Object-Oriented Graphics Rendering Engine (OGRE) 3D engine. OGRE provides an object-oriented interface to render 3D scenes. Commonly used in game creation, it can be utilized to create a variety of 3D based applications, including architectural visualization and simulations. The authors begin with obtaining the source code, move on to using the rendering library, and conclude with the polishing of the final application. Beginning-level knowledge of game design practices, intermediate-level knowledge of the C++ language, and a familiarity with open-source project-management tools such as CVS and Subversion are all recommended.

I found this book most useful at filling in the gaps in my knowledge as to how ogre works. Most of what I had discovered was due to trial and error and the help of the awesome community on ogre3d.org. What this book does is fill in the gaps in my knowledge and increase my understanding of how it all works. Concise and well written this book is not designed as a springboard into ogre, thats what the tuts are for, but rather as a good filler for some existing knowledge. Gregory 'Xavier' Junker has done an amazing job here :D
